Job Description
Essel Construction has partnered up with a leading General Contractor in the Sacramento area looking to add an experienced Project Manager to their team. Our partner specializes in healthcare, education, life sciences, commercial, retail, industrial, and public works construction in Southern Oregon and Northern California.
Responsibilities for the Project Managers include, but are not limited to the following:
- Overall project and team performance
- Maintain strong relationships with owners, architects, subcontractors, project teams
- Estimate and develop project budgets
- Prepare and maintain the project schedule with the superintendent
- Thoroughly understand and administer owner contracts
- Mitigate project risk and communicate with stakeholders effectively
- Project financial management including, but not limited to:
- Project Buy Out and Subcontracts
- Change Orders
- Budget Adjustments
- Owner SOV & Billings
- Monthly Project Status Reports
- Project coordination & communication
- Manage & assist the project superintendent
- Responsible for job site safety adherence
- Lead all project meetings
- Project documentation
- Assist in the review of all RFI’s and submittal’s
- Assist with subcontractor insurance compliance
- Responsible for all project staff development and training
- Valid driver’s license
- Bachelor’s Degree in Construction Management or related construction experience / degree
- Intermediate to Proficient level of understanding in Sage 300, Procore or similar construction management software
- Proficient in Microsoft Office programs including Word, Excel, Project, PowerPoint, and Bluebeam or Adobe.
